US ENGINEERING giant KBR is set to close its Greenford office in the UK as part of a reorganisation prompted in part by the oil price slump.
KBR confirmed this week it has decided to “consolidate” its London operations in Greenford and Leatherhead into “one centre of excellence at the Leatherhead campus”.
“Our decision is based on business sustainability, project delivery, changes in global oil price — and its impact on investment decisions, project economics and execution costs,” a spokeswoman told Upstream.
